What are the challenges of sourcing sustainable wood for landscape tables in deforested regions?
Sourcing sustainable wood for landscape tables in deforested regions presents significant challenges. Deforestation has drastically reduced the availability of certified eco-friendly timber, making it difficult to find reliable suppliers. Additionally, the lack of proper certification systems in these areas often leads to questionable sourcing practices, undermining sustainability efforts.
Transportation costs also rise as suppliers must import wood from distant, well-managed forests, increasing the final product's price. Local communities may lack awareness or incentives to adopt sustainable logging methods, further complicating procurement.
Moreover, competing demands for land—such as agriculture or urban development—limit reforestation efforts. Without strict regulations and enforcement, illegal logging persists, making it harder to verify wood origins. These factors collectively hinder the production of truly sustainable landscape tables in deforested regions.
